Output e81d390ecfe7b183e3aa19122adb57a3a017de263011752251ae7c5d232eb24c:29

value
35950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3742c350785b5cb111d233dbcb1ab5040c2ff OP_EQUAL
address
3BMEX9oDzP9RoYhWas42rERZHE5o1W7Hqe
transaction
e81d390ecfe7b183e3aa19122adb57a3a017de263011752251ae7c5d232eb24c
spent
true